Abstract

Background: Mesenchymal stem cells (MSCs) are among the most frequently used cell type for regenerative medicine and have beneficial effects to treat different pathologies, including neurological disorders, cardiac ischemia, diabetes, and bone and cartilage diseases, Fortunately, MSCs, known for their lower immunogenicity and self-renewal ability, can be induced into insulin-producing cells (IPCs) and have attracted significant attention for the treatment of DM.
